  • Welcome to Phu Quoc Night Market, the bustling hub of street food and local culture in Vietnam's southernmost island. This is a mouth-watering tour of the market's seafood stalls, where you can indulge in some of the freshest and most exotic delicacies on this island in Vietnam.
    I try 4 traditional Vietnamese seafood dishes famous on Phu Quoc
    NHUM NƯỚNG MỠ HÀNH: sea urchin, a prized ingredient in Vietnamese cuisine known for its delicate texture and umami flavor. I crack open the spiky shell and savor the creamy orange roe inside, paired with a squeeze of lime and a dash of chili sauce.
    ỐC BƯƠU HẤP SẢ: lemongrass snails, a popular snack in Vietnam that's both crunchy and chewy, with a fragrant aroma from the lemongrass and garlic seasoning. I show you how to extract the snail meat from the shell and dip it in a tangy dipping sauce.
    MỰC TRỨNG MẮM: a classic seafood dish: squid in fish sauce. The tender squid is cooked in a savory sauce made with fish sauce, sugar, garlic, and chili, and served with a side of rice noodles and herbs. I enjoy the contrast between the sweet and salty sauce and the tender and chewy squid.
    GỎI CÁ TRÍCH: For a refreshing and healthy option, I try a Vietnamese Herring Salad that combines fresh herbs, shredded herring, peanuts, and a zesty dressing made with lime juice, fish sauce, and sugar. Amazing balance of flavors and textures in this dish, which is perfect for hot summer nights.
